RAW2YUV(1)							    RAW2YUV(1)

NAME
       raw2yuv - Convert a Raw DV stream to a YUV4MJPEG stream.

SYNOPSIS
       raw2yuv [ options ]

DESCRIPTION
       raw2yuv	converts  a  Raw  DV  stream received on stdin into the simple
       uncompressed planar 4:2:0 Y'CbCr format, as used by the MJPEG Tools.

OPTIONS
       -a audio-out-file
	      Output to an audio file in parallel. Type is based on the exten‐
	      sion and currently only wav and mp2 are provided. If you wish to
	      have more control over the mp2 file generated, export to	a  wav
	      first and then convert the wav as required.

       -i type
	      Deinterlacing type - 0 is none, 1 provides very poor deinterlac‐
	      ing (default: 0).	 2 results in no interlacing, but a 4:1:1 sub‐
	      sampled  stream  (native	NTSC  DV)  which  can  be processed by
	      y4mscaler.  More types will be supported in the future.

HELP OPTIONS
       --help Show help message.

EXAMPLES
       This slightly overlaps with the smil2yuv(1) tool.  The  distinction  is
       that  raw  DV  is  expected  on	stdin,	so  it comes a useful tool for
       transcoding raw DV producing tools, but without the necessity  to  cap‐
       ture to a file first.

       NB: This really is not intended as an option for use with live raw pro‐
       ducers (such as dvconnect or xwd2raw) unless:

       1. You have a very fast machine (and I mean very fast... a my p4 2gighz
       can't  do  much	with  this without dropping a lot of frames in the yuv
       output);
       2. You don't care about dropping frames :-).

       What will  work	are  non-real  time  raw  sources  like	 ppm2raw(1)and
       image2raw(1).
